编程讲逻辑意味着以明确的思维过程和严谨的步骤解决问题。 程序设计本质上是一个解决问题的过程,通过写代码实现。在这一过程中,1、 清晰的逻辑思维至关重要、2、 需要严格定义程序的执行步骤、3、 必须考虑到所有可能的执行场景以及它们的相互作用。特别是在编写复杂程序时,逻辑思维的重要性更是不言而喻。以逻辑性地引导程序行为,不仅能够使得代码更加高效、易于理解和维护,也能够有效避免潜在的错误和漏洞。
一、编程逻辑的基础
编程逻辑起始于对问题的深入理解和分析。在开发任何程序之前,明确目标和需求是首要步骤。接下来,设计一个合理的解决方案,这需要开发者系统性地思考问题的所有方面。接着,将这个解决方案转化为一系列清晰、有序的步骤或指令,这正是编程逻辑的核心。
二、编程逻辑的实现过程
在实现编程逻辑时,选择合适的算法和数据结构至关重要。算法是一组定义清楚的指令集,用于解决特定的问题或执行特定的任务。数据结构则是存储和组织数据的方式,旨在便于高效地访问和修改数据。精确选择与问题最匹配的算法和数据结构,能够显著提升程序的效率和可靠性。
三、编程逻辑的重要性
编程逻辑对于保证程序正确性和高效性起到了至关重要的作用。逻辑不仅决定了程序能否正确执行,还关系到程序的性能和用户体验。一个逻辑清晰、设计得当的程序更容易被他人理解和维护,同时也更容易对其进行扩展和改进。
四、提升编程逻辑能力的方法
提升编程逻辑能力并非一蹴而就,它需要持续的实践和学习。编写更多的代码,尤其是解决实际问题的代码,是提升逻辑能力的有效途径。同时,阅读优秀的代码和算法书籍,学习他人如何解决问题,也能够帮助开发者在设计自己的程序时,思考得更全面、更深入。
编程逻辑是编程过程中不可或缺的一部分,它决定了程序的结构和行为。通过不断地学习和实践,开发者可以显著提高自己的逻辑思维能力,编写出更高效、更可靠、更易于维护的代码。
相关问答FAQs:
编程中的逻辑是指基于一系列规则和条件进行推理和决策的过程。通过逻辑思维和编程语言的结合,开发人员可以设计、实现和执行复杂的算法和程序。
为什么逻辑很重要?
逻辑是编程的基础,它确保程序能够按照预期的方式执行。良好的逻辑能够帮助开发人员避免错误和漏洞,提高程序的质量和可靠性。在编程中,逻辑错误可能导致程序崩溃、数据丢失或安全漏洞等问题。
编程中的逻辑可以如何体现?
编程中的逻辑可以通过以下几个方面体现:
- 条件语句:通过判断某些条件是否满足,来决定程序的执行路径。常见的条件语句包括if语句和switch语句。
- 循环结构:通过重复执行某一段代码,实现程序的迭代和循环运行。常见的循环结构包括for循环、while循环和do-while循环。
- 逻辑运算符:用于对条件进行逻辑运算,如与、或、非等。逻辑运算符可以帮助开发人员组合多个条件,实现更复杂的判断逻辑。
- 布尔表达式:用于判断条件是否为真或为假。布尔表达式通常作为条件语句的判断条件。
逻辑编程与其他类型的编程有何不同?
逻辑编程是一种不同于传统的过程式编程或面向对象编程的编程范式。它以逻辑为基础,通过声明事实和规则来描述问题,然后使用逻辑推理的方式求解问题。
在逻辑编程中,开发人员主要关注问题的描述和问题求解的规则,而不需要直接编写具体的算法或程序。逻辑编程的代表性语言包括Prolog和Datalog。
逻辑编程与其他类型的编程相比,更加注重对问题领域的建模和逻辑推理的能力,适用于需要进行知识表示和推理的领域,如人工智能、专家系统和数据分析等。
文章标题:编程讲逻辑什么意思,发布者:飞飞,转载请注明出处:https://worktile.com/kb/p/2075548